Interestingly, the first shattuck lecture – given back in 1890 – focused on a pandemic the russian flu that struck massachusetts the previous year. But it was the first flu pandemic to spread across continents connected by rail travel – and between continents connected by fast ocean liners.

Once the drug is in the bloodstream a portion of it may exist as free drug, dissolved in plasma water. Some drug will be reversibly taken up by red cells and some will be reversibly bound to plasma proteins. For many drugs, the bound forms can account for 95-98% of the total. This is important because it is the free drug which traverses.

Lectures on faith is a set of seven lectures on the doctrine and theology of the church of jesus christ of latter day saints, first published as the doctrine portion of the 1835 edition of the canonical doctrine and covenants, but later removed from that work by both major branches of the faith. The lectures were originally presented by joseph smith to a group of elders in a course known as the school of the prophets in the early winter of 1834–35 in kirtland, ohio.

Lectures on the philosophy of history, also translated as lectures on the philosophy of world history, is a major work by georg wilhelm friedrich hegel, originally given as lectures at the university of berlin in 1822, 1828, and 1830. It presents world history in terms of the hegelian philosophy in order to show that history follows the dictates of reason and that the natural progress of history is due to the outworking of absolute spirit.
